What are 4 examples of parasites?
Parasites include single-celled protozoans such as the agents of malaria, sleeping sickness, and amoebic dysentery; animals such as hookworms, lice, mosquitoes, and vampire bats; fungi such as honey fungus and the agents of ringworm; and plants such as mistletoe, dodder, and the broomrapes.
What are three examples of parasites?
There are three main types of parasites.
- Protozoa: Examples include the single-celled organism known as Plasmodium. A protozoa can only multiply, or divide, within the host.
- Helminths: These are worm parasites. Schistosomiasis is caused by a helminth.
- Ectoparasites: These live on, rather than in their hosts.

Is leech a parasite?
Leeches. Most leeches (annelid class Hirudinea) are bloodsucking parasites that attach themselves to vertebrate hosts, bite through the skin, and suck out a quantity of blood.

Is Crab A parasite?
Also called crab lice or “crabs,” pubic lice are parasitic insects found primarily in the pubic or genital area of humans. Pubic lice infestation is found worldwide and occurs in all races, ethnic groups, and levels of society.
What is the most common parasite?
Giardia is arguably the most common parasite infection of humans worldwide, and the second most common in the United States after pin-worm.8,9 Between 1992 and 1997,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imated that more than 2.5 million cases of giardiasis occur annually.10.
